About Calibre 10 Racing
Hit the starting grid in C10 Racing. An online competitive title that merges intense wheel-to-wheel racing action with first person shooter gameplay. 4 teams of 2, one driver & one shooter, go head-to-head using teamwork & strategy to capture the checkered flag.
